In the complicated network of Sydney's metropolitan facilities, a highly knowledgeable group of electricians, called Level 2 electricians, play an essential yet typically unseen function in guaranteeing the continuous circulation of electrical energy to domestic and commercial premises. While licensed electricians are certified to handle internal electrical jobs, such as wiring and upkeep, Level 2 electricians hold advanced accreditation that enables them to work on the service lines connecting homes to the primary grid. This distinction sets them apart, as they supervise the important interface in between private and public electrical systems, which undergoes strict policies. Their specialized services include the setup, repair, and maintenance of overhead and underground power lines, which provide electrical energy directly to a property. In Sydney, one of the most common requests for a Level 2 electrician is to securely detach and reconnect electricity services, a vital job typically needed for extensive remodellings, residential or commercial property demolitions, or emergency situation repairs at the point of electrical connection. Due to the intricacies and risks involved, just a certified Level 2 professional is certified to guaranteeing a short-term power interruption and sticking to strict safety measures that secure both themselves and the general public.
Moreover, the proficiency of these professionals is crucial for boosting power supply capabilities. With the increasing need for higher power capability due to contemporary metropolitan lifestyles in Sydney, which rely greatly on air conditioning, electric car charging, and advanced home automation systems, numerous older properties need to be upgraded from single-phase to three-phase power. This transition involves extensive deal with the customer mains and metering equipment, a job designated solely for an ASP Level 2 technician. These specialists are knowledgeable in the setup and updating of metering services, such as smart meters, to guarantee accurate intake recording and compliance with regulative standards before connection to the network. In cases where an energy distributor like Ausgrid or Endeavour Energy determines issues with a residential or commercial property's service connection-- such as deteriorated service merges, alarmingly low overhead cables, or a jeopardized personal power pole-- a defect notice is provided to the homeowner. It is imperative to enlist an ASP Level 2 expert to resolve these concerns as they include working near or on the live network boundary. These repairs are time-critical and vital for averting extreme occurrences or power disturbances, typically needing the replacement or maintenance of aging infrastructure like personal poles, the responsibility of the property owner.
Their know-how also reaches brand-new building. When a new home or commercial structure is erected across Sydney, NSW, the Level 2 electrician is responsible for establishing the new electrical connection to the grid, whether through the setup of brand-new overhead service lines from a street pole or by trenching and laying underground service lines. They manage the whole process, consisting of liaising with the energy distributors and making sure the installation complies with the rigorous standards set by the state's electrical security guidelines. They can even establish a temporary home builder's supply to power the building and construction site, a service which is important for large-scale tasks.
